How Your PIN Code Impacts Your Car Insurance Premium
Learn how insurers use your registered PIN code to assess traffic density, accident rates, and calculate your motor insurance premium.
In the dynamic landscape of motor insurance in India, the granular details of a policyholder's environment play a critical role in premium determination. Beyond vehicle specifications and individual driving history, the postal code associated with the vehicle's registration or garaging location is a significant input for actuarial risk assessment, influencing the final premium calculation. This phenomenon is termed Geo-Pricing.
The Foundation of Geo-Pricing
Geo-Pricing is an actuarial methodology that leverages geographical data to assess and quantify localized risk exposures. For motor insurance, this involves analyzing claims data, demographic information, infrastructure quality, and environmental factors specific to a particular postal code or a cluster of postal codes. The objective is to ensure that premiums accurately reflect the probability and severity of potential claims emanating from that specific region, thereby maintaining actuarial soundness and equitable risk distribution among policyholders.
Key Risk Factors Associated with Postal Codes
Several quantifiable variables, aggregated at the postal code level, contribute to the overall actuarial risk profile:
Traffic Density and Accident Frequency
Areas with higher population density, congested roadways, and frequent traffic bottlenecks typically exhibit a greater incidence of vehicular accidents. A postal code situated in a metropolitan core, for instance, statistically presents a higher probability of minor collisions and fender benders compared to a rural or suburban counterpart with lower traffic volume. Actuaries analyze historical accident data aggregated by location to assign a risk multiplier.
Vehicle Theft Rates
Localized crime statistics, specifically pertaining to vehicle theft, are critical. Certain postal codes may be identified as high-risk zones due to historical patterns of vehicle misappropriation. A higher prevalence of theft in a specific area directly elevates the Own Damage (OD) component of the premium, reflecting the increased likelihood of a total loss claim.
Claims History and Claims Ratio
Insurers meticulously track the claims ratio and frequency originating from different postal codes. A location consistently demonstrating a high claims ratio—meaning a higher payout in claims relative to premiums collected—will inherently be assigned a higher risk rating. This data-driven approach allows for precise segmentation and differentiated pricing.
Road Conditions and Infrastructure
The quality of road infrastructure within a postal code also factors into risk assessment. Regions characterized by poorly maintained roads, frequent potholes, or inadequate lighting may lead to a higher incidence of vehicle damage claims, impacting the OD premium. Conversely, areas with superior road networks may benefit from lower assigned risk.
Natural Catastrophe Exposure
India's diverse geography presents varied exposures to natural calamities. Postal codes in coastal regions are susceptible to cyclones and floods, while others may be prone to heavy rainfall or seismic activity. Such localized environmental risks significantly influence the premium, particularly for comprehensive policies covering damages from natural perils. Actuarial models integrate geospatial data concerning flood plains, seismic zones, and historical weather patterns.
Repair Costs and Accessibility
The cost of vehicle repairs can vary significantly by location. Postal codes in major urban centers might have higher labor costs and potentially higher costs for parts due to supply chain dynamics, leading to increased claim severity. Furthermore, accessibility to authorized service centers and the typical turnaround time for repairs are considered, as these indirectly influence the overall claims experience.
Actuarial Methodology for Premium Calculation
The process involves:
- Data Granulation: Aggregation of claims data, traffic statistics, crime rates, and demographic information down to the Pin Code (Postal Index Number) level or even sub-Pin Code areas.
- Risk Profiling: Statistical analysis and machine learning models are applied to this granular data to develop a comprehensive risk profile for each geographical unit. This profile quantifies the probability of an event (e.g., accident, theft, damage) and the potential severity (cost of claim).
- Localized Actuarial Tables: Based on these risk profiles, insurers develop localized actuarial tables that provide specific risk loadings for different geographical zones. These loadings are then applied to the base premium.
- Premium Component Adjustment: The Own Damage (OD) premium component, which covers damages to the insured vehicle, is most directly affected by geo-pricing factors like theft rates, accident frequency, and repair costs. While the Third-Party (TP) premium is largely regulated by the IRDAI, the overall risk assessment for the policyholder's location can indirectly influence perceived risk for the insurer and may be factored into other policy options or endorsements.
Optimizing Your Premium
Understanding the influence of your postal code is paramount. While one cannot alter their residential or garaging location solely for insurance purposes, policyholders should be aware that the address declared on the policy form is a critical data point for the insurer's geo-pricing algorithms. Ensuring the declared address accurately reflects the primary garaging location of the vehicle is essential for precise risk assessment and valid policy issuance. An accurate representation avoids potential issues during claims settlement, as discrepancies in geographical risk factors could be flagged.
